A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ight Nears Market Readiness

mPhase Technologies, Inc. (OTC BB: XDSL.OB) said today that it is making rapid progress bringing the A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ight to market with Porsche Design Studio in Zell am See, Austria and EaglePicher Technologies from Joplin, Missouri. The flashlight, will feature a sleek modern design with unique features.

mPhase selected the Porsche Design Studio and EaglePicher Technologies because of their respective abilities to design and develop highly reliable premium quality products. The collaborative effort will converge later this year when the first A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ight is anticipated to be available for sale.

mPhase CEO Ron Durando commented, “Working with two world class companies like EaglePicher Technologies and the Porsche Design Studio will speed a unique high end product to market. The A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ight will without question live up to the ‘emergency’ functionality that it is designed for.”

The A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ight features a manually activated emergency power source that will function as a backup to the primary lithium battery in the event of failure or complete battery drain. The mPhase reserve battery features a minimum 20 year shelf life and will power the A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ight for at least two hours in its initial configuration.

“EaglePicher is proud to supply mPhase with custom reserve lithium battery power for its AlwaysReady Emergency Flashlight,” said Randy Moore, president of EaglePicher Technologies. “The heritage, quality and reliability of our batteries make EaglePicher a natural fit for a product of this standard.”
